Facebook is yet another medium for sharing information and is quite trendy to have an account. I share your concerns with effectively having two sites. How do you manage two sites? There is a real risk that Facebook will reduce the amount of input into the Forum. That said, the upside is that Facebook can attract more 126 enthusiasts into the Forum as well. I am a member of other clubs as well but none appear (at least I have not noticed) to have a separate medium running in parallel. Yes or No? There are clearly pros and cons to this approach. I am old fashioned when it comes to all this but quite happy to embrace this relatively new technology, so I vote yes.

Finally have a chance to add my 2p's worth here, as I recently asked about Facebook.

My reason for asking about a Facebook page is that it is a slightly 'chattier' place than the forum - I can read my wall posts and comment quickly on something that makes me laugh/interests me/or I know something about.  It's a completely different medium to the forum and also can be quite independent from the great things that are provided here. 
I know that I would always come here first for answers to my questions about the car, to search for posts relevant to my own issues etc.  Whereas Facebook is more like a social place to hang out, chat about whatever, share a joke etc.

I think the group page that already exists is actually sufficient - I just previously had not been aware of it, nor had I been able to search for it on Facebook.  I've now joined it and have already spotted a familiar coloured 126 ;)
